Peru is a country in South America that's home to a section of the Amazon rainforest and Machu Picchu, an ancient Incan city high in the Andes mountains. The region around Machu Picchu, including the Sacred Valley, Inca Trail, and colonial city of Cusco.
Lima, its capital, is the only South American capital that has access to the sea and was named the Gastronomical Capital of Latin America.
Its main attractions are:
Its Historical Center, declared Cultural Patrimony of the Humanity, is conformed by beautiful squares and monuments, imposing large houses with colonial balconies and multiple churches with great works of art.
Plaza Mayor, also known as Plaza de las Armas, is one of the most visited places, since near it you have restaurants, the Government Palace, the Cathedral and some museums that in some cases if you visit the first Sunday of the month you can know for free.
